The PDF file contains embedded JavaScript, specifically leveraging the CVE-2007-5659 vulnerability through the Collab.collectEmailInfo method. This JavaScript is heavily obfuscated and appears to be a stager designed to download and execute a second-stage payload. The ClamAV detection 'Pdf.Exploit.Agent-36063' further confirms its malicious nature. The primary attack vector is the exploitation of a PDF reader vulnerability to achieve arbitrary code execution.

  • Collab.collectEmailInfo — CVE-2007-5659 critical CVE exact CVE_2007_5659
    PDF JavaScript calls Collab.collectEmailInfo — CVE-2007-5659 is a buffer overflow in Adobe Reader triggered by a long argument or heap-sprayed message field passed to Collab.collectEmailInfo(). Part of a series of Acrobat JS API exploits. (identified after JavaScript deobfuscation)

  • Annotation subject callee-key hex JavaScript stager high PDF_ANNOT_SUBJECT_CALLEE_HEX_STAGER
    PDF JavaScript uses syncAnnotScan()/getAnnots() to read an indirect annotation /Subject stream, percent-decodes it through marker replacement, then uses a callee.toString()-derived key to decode and eval the final exploit stage.

  • syncAnnotScan annotation-staging primitive low PDF_FOXIT_SYNCANNOTSCAN
    PDF JavaScript calls syncAnnotScan() — a no-op annotation-enumeration primitive used by exploit-kit JavaScript to stage payload reads from annotation /Subject fields before eval(). Not a vulnerable sink itself; rarely seen in legitimate PDFs. (matched in decompressed stream)
